When shopping for the best internet in Dayton, NV, it's clear that fiber internet should be your top choice, thanks to its superior speed and reliability. AT&T Fiber stands out as the primary provider in this category, offering impressive speeds up to 1 Gbps at a competitive starting price of $55 per month. Although its coverage reaches 26.4%, its performance can be worth waiting for if you're fortunate enough to be in the service area. For those in need of broader availability, cable internet is a strong second option. Spectrum is the leading cable provider here, boasting extensive coverage of 95.1% in Dayton. With speeds matching those of fiber at 1 Gbps, and a slightly lower starting price of $50 per month, Spectrum provides a robust alternative for most households. While wired connections are optimal, don't overlook wireless options like 5G home internet. EarthLink 5G Home Internet serves as a noteworthy wireless provider in Dayton, covering 41.7% of the city. With speeds up to 100 Mbps and a competitive price of $39.95 per month, it's an option worth considering if wired connections don't meet your needs. Lastly, if you're considering DSL, AT&T Internet offers coverage to 62.3% of Dayton, with speeds up to 18 Mbps and prices starting at $60 per month. While not as fast as fiber or cable, it's a reliable choice where other connections might not be available.

Internet Availability by Connection Type in Dayton

Internet service providers in Dayton use different methods for connecting their customers to the web. Connection types matter, so choose wisely. Fiber is generally the fastest and most reliable option, followed by cable, DSL and 5G home internet.

What is Mbps?

Mbps is the abbreviation for megabits per second, and it also appears written as Mbits/sec. Internet providers use megabits per second to measure speeds. Broadband speeds are 25 Mbps or faster. Learn more about Mbps.
